Abstract: We consider the orthogonal polynomials on [1,1] with respect to the weight w_c(x)=h(x)(1-x)^{alpha}(1+x)^{�eta} Xi_{c}(x), quad alpha, �eta >-1, where h is real analytic and strictly positive on [1,1], and Xic is a step-like function: Xic(x)=1 for xin[1,0) and Xic(x)=c2, c>0, for xin[0,1]. We obtain strong uniform asymptotics of the monic orthogonal polynomials in mathbbC, as well as first terms of the asymptotic expansion of the main parameters (leading coefficients of the orthonormal polynomials and the recurrence coefficients) as noinfty. In particular, we prove for wc a conjecture of A. Magnus regarding the asymptotics of the recurrence coefficients. The main focus is on the local analysis at the origin. We study the asymptotics of the Christoffel-Darboux kernel in a neighborhood of the jump and show that the zeros of the orthogonal polynomials no longer exhibit the clock behavior. For the asymptotic analysis we use the steepest descendent method of Deift and Zhou applied to the non-commutative Riemann-Hilbert problems characterizing the orthogonal polynomials. The local analysis at x=0 is carried out in terms of the confluent hypergeometric functions. Incidentally, we establish some properties of these functions that may have an independent interest.
